Struppi: Problem mit Formular. Bitte helfen.

Beitrag lesen

<input name="suchtxt" type="text" onfocus="actionstring='suchen';"></td>
<input type="text" name="kennung" value="suchen">
<input type="submit" name="send" value="Suchen" ></td>

.. du einfach, alle 3 als Sumbmit Buttons definieren kannst und ihnen unterschiedliche Namen gibst. Dein CGI Programm kann dann abfragen welcher Button gedrückt wurde. Das hat den Vorteil, das es auch ohne JS funktioniert.
Das verstehe ich nicht?? Ich verwende PHP und nicht CGI. Wieso soll ich alle input types zu Submit-Buttons machen?? Das eine ist ein Eingabefeld in dem der Suchbegriff eingegeben wird. Das andere ist ein Feld was ich brauche weil ich mehrere Submit-Buttons habe. Kannst du mir mal näher erläutern was du genau meinst?

PHP ist i.d.R. eine CGI Sprache, informier dich mal.

Das die inputsd textfelder waren ist mir nicht aufgefallen, sorry.
Wenn du mehrere Submit buttons hast, dann ist ja schon alles in Ordnung.

<input type="submit" name="send" value="Suchen" >
<input type="submit" name="send" value="nicht Suchen" >

Wenn man auf den 'Suchen'- Knopf drückt kommt im CGI Skript an: send=Suchen
Wenn man auf den 'nicht Suchen'- Knopf drückt kommt im CGI Skript an: send=nicht Suchen

Und das sollte doch ohne Probleme auf dem Server unterschiedbar sein.

Struppi.